What Is Infrared Sauna Therapy?
Unlike traditional saunas that heat the air around you, infrared saunas use far-infrared light waves to penetrate your skin and warm the body directly. This promotes a gentle, deep sweat at lower temperatures—typically between 110°F and 140°F—making the experience more tolerable and accessible for many people. Risks & Contraindications
While infrared sauna therapy is generally safe, it’s not appropriate for everyone. Risks may include:
– Dehydration or electrolyte imbalance
– Dizziness or hypotension
– Heat intolerance
– Medication interactions
– Exacerbation of certain skin conditions Contraindications include: pregnancy, acute infections, fever, unstable cardiovascular conditions, and implanted medical devices that may be heat-sensitive.
Potential Side Effects
Most side effects are mild and temporary. They can include:
– Lightheadedness
– Fatigue
– Mild skin irritation or redness
– Headache
– Temporary worsening of chronic symptoms (a healing “Herxheimer” reaction)We always advise hydrating well, taking electrolytes, and working with your provider to personalize session duration and frequency.
